Pool Day

 
 
 Today is my day to post for My Cricut Craft Room the theme is Festive water things. 
 
 
 
 


I have been wanting to get back into scrapbooking and I found these pictures of when my son was 5 month's old and we took him to the pool for the first time. I got inspired with the shirt my son is wearing in them.
 
 
Recipe:
 
Submarine from Life's a Beach Cartridge cut at 5.87 x 4.06
I used yellow and orange paper, green ribbon, orange eyelets.
Tim Holtz Distress Inks in Squeezed Lemonade (on the yellow) and Wild Honey (on the propeller) - they are not really visible but I inked them :)
 
Circles are from George and Basic Shapes Cartridge cut at 2.21 x 2.06 (red) / 1.83 x 1.71 (blue)
 
Bear from Pooh and Friends Cartridge cut at 1.87 x 1.71 in a light / dark brown paper
 

No Swimming sign from H2O Cartridge cut at 2.68 x 3.12 
Tim Holtz Distress Ink in "Tea Dye"

The Rock Cafe


Tonight I made this sign for my friend. I used the George and Basic Shapes Cartridge at 4" (blackout) for the letters. The Coffee Pot was From My Kitchen Cartridge at 3 1/4"  and the coffee mug was from Birthday Cakes at 3 1/4 " (that I got from Michaels for $9.99) LOVE THAT!!!
